【技术实现步骤摘要】
一种兼容SFP+光模块和QSFP+交换机接口通信的系统及方法
本专利技术涉及光通信领域,具体涉及兼容SFP+光模块和QSFP+交换机接口通信的系统及方法。
技术介绍
在通讯网络中,处于物理层的光模块极大的限制着通讯网络的传输速率,在光模块行业中,为了提高光模块的兼容性,全球网络存储工业协会(StorageNetworkingIndustryAssociation,SNIA)制定了光模块行业统一标准,但是在对通讯速率不断提高的需求下,光模块衍生出四通道与单通道的不同封装,对于交换机,不同封装的模块是无法被使用的,因此极大的限制了光模块实用性。为解决光模块实用性,减少不必要的交换机购入开支,现有封装模式需要能够向下兼容,即10Gbps/25Gbps的SFP+光模块亦能够满足在40Gbps/100Gbps的QSFP+交换机上使用的需求。现有的转接卡仅能完成高速信号的转换介入,无法完全兼容上报量及各种控制信号的转换,因此在转接卡上尚需一定的改进。
技术实现思路
鉴于现有技术中存在的技术缺陷和技术弊 ...
【技术保护点】
1.一种兼容SFP+光模块和QSFP+交换机接口通信的系统,其特征在于,包括转接卡,所述转接卡包括一组符合SFP+协议的SFP+金手指、一组符合QSFP+协议的QSFP+金手指和单片机;所述转接卡通过SFP+金手指与SFP光模块通讯连接,通过QSFP+金手指与QSFP交换机通讯连接;所述单片机用于对转接板上的各引脚信息进行延展及处理,对SFP+、QSFP+两种不同的协议进行转换,使SFP+协议下的模块能够在QSFP+的端口下进行响应,以实现SFP+光模块与QSFP+交换机之间的数据通讯;/n其中,所述单片机对转接板上的各引脚信息进行延展及处理,对SFP+、QSFP+两种不同 ...
【技术特征摘要】
1.一种兼容SFP+光模块和QSFP+交换机接口通信的系统,其特征在于,包括转接卡,所述转接卡包括一组符合SFP+协议的SFP+金手指、一组符合QSFP+协议的QSFP+金手指和单片机;所述转接卡通过SFP+金手指与SFP光模块通讯连接,通过QSFP+金手指与QSFP交换机通讯连接;所述单片机用于对转接板上的各引脚信息进行延展及处理,对SFP+、QSFP+两种不同的协议进行转换,使SFP+协议下的模块能够在QSFP+的端口下进行响应,以实现SFP+光模块与QSFP+交换机之间的数据通讯;
其中,所述单片机对转接板上的各引脚信息进行延展及处理,对SFP+、QSFP+两种不同的协议进行转换,使SFP+协议下的模块能够在QSFP+的端口下进行响应具体包括:在单片机上实现软件层面的内存映射兼容以及协议转换逻辑;
其中,实现软件层面的内存映射兼容具体为:在单片机中划分两块SRAM区域,分别为SFP+SRAM区域和QSFP+SRAM区域,SFP+SRAM区域对应于SFP+光模块,QSFP+SRAM区域对应于QSFP+交换机,SFP+SRAM区域分配有协议定义存储空间A0和A2,用于存储SFP+光模块的各种写码信息及上报信息,QSFP+SRAM区域分配有协议定义存储空间A0;
协议转换逻辑具体为:当SFP+模块接入转接卡后,单片机读取SFP+光模块的各种写码信息及上报信息,并存储于SFP+SRAM区域的A0地址与A2地址中,在单片机内部程序处理上,当转接卡的单片机响应到QSFP+交换机发送的读写命令,将SFP+SRAM区域A0、A2地址中的信息转换为符合QSFP+协议的信息并存储于QSFP+SRAM区域的A0地址中。
2.根据权利要求1所述的兼容SFP+光模块和QSFP+交换机接口通信的系统,其特征在于:
所述QSFP+金手指包括四组高速信号引脚和五组控制信号引脚,四组高速信号引脚分别为Tx1/Rx1引脚、Tx2/Rx2引脚、Tx3/Rx3引脚和Tx4/Rx4引脚,五组控制信号引脚分别为ModSelL引脚、ResetL引脚、LPMode引脚、IntL引脚和ModePrsL引脚;
所述SFP+金手指包括一组高速信号引脚和四组控制信号引脚,一组高速信号引脚为Tx1/Rx1引脚,四组控制信号引脚分别为ModePrsL引脚、RS0&RS1引脚、TXDISABLE引脚和LOS引脚;
单片机包括2路IIC,分别为I2C_1和I2C_2,所述单片机通过I2C_2与与QSFP+金手指连接的QSFP交换机通讯,通过金手指的I2C_1与SFP+金手指连接的SFP光模块通讯,所述单片机还通过IIC/SPI的通讯方式与挂载的EEPROM通讯;
QSFP+金手指的Tx1/Rx1引脚与SFP+金手指的Tx1/Rx1引脚直连,并停用QSFP+金手指的其他三路高速信号引脚,使由QSFP+金手指传输的过来的信号,仅保证一路信号与SFP+金手指的模块通讯,QSFP+金手指的ModSelL与单片机相连,用于检测QSFP+金手指与单片机间的通讯是否建立,QSFP+金手指的ModePrsL引脚、SFP+金手指的ModePrsL引脚均与单片机连接,用于检测与SFP+金手指连接的SFP+光模块是否插入;QSFP+金手指的LPMode引脚为,QSFP+金手指的低功耗控制引脚,与单片机直接相连,并通过电平转换逻辑与SFP+金手指的RS0&RS1相连,在SFP+光模块端表现为速率选择功能;QSFP+金手指的ResetL引脚为模块复位功能,与单片机直接相连,并通过电平转换逻辑与SFP+金手指的TXDISABLE引脚相连,在SFP+光模块端表现为TxDisable功能;QSFP+金手指IntL引脚为中断输出功能,与单片机直接相连,并通过电平转换逻辑与SFP+金手指的LOS相连,在SFP+模块端表现为LOS功能。
3.根据权利要求1所述的兼容SFP+光模块和QSFP+交换机接口通信的系统,其特征在于,所述SFP+SRAM区域的A0地址包括255个字节空间,其中0-127字节空间定义为A0LOW,用于存储SFP+光模块的模块识别信息和厂商信息,128-255字节空间定义为A0HIGH,用于存储SFP+光模块的模块识别信息;SFP+SRAM区域的A2地址包括255个字节空间,其中0-127字节空间定义为A2LOW,用于存储SFP+光模块的阈值信息、控制信号量和上报信息,128-255字节空间定义为A2HIGH,用于存储SFP+光模块的用户自定义的信息;所述QSFP+SRAM区域A0地址包括255个字节空间,其中,0-127字节空间定义为A0LOW,128-255字节空间定义为A0HIGH,其中A0HIGH又包括00h、01h、02h和03h四个地址空间;将SFP+SRAM区域A0、A2地址中的信息转换为符合QSFP+协议的信息并存储于SFP+SRAM区域的A0地址中具体为:
将SFP+SRAM区域的A0LOW地址中的模块识别信息和厂商信息分解成两部分,一部分包括模块识别信息和厂商信息,经转换为符合QSFP+协议的信息后存储于QSFP+SRAM区域的A0LOW中,另一部分包括模块识别信息,经转换为符合QSFP+协议的信息后存储于QS...
【专利技术属性】
技术研发人员:何品,李林科,吴天书,杨现文,张健,
申请(专利权)人:武汉联特科技有限公司,
类型:发明
国别省市:湖北;42
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。